I welcome the statement, but does my right hon. Friend appreciate that 4,000 different tariffs cause understandable confusion among consumers? Under pressure, the previous Government promised that annual statements would include information on the cheapest tariffs so that consumers could more easily see whether they were paying too much for their energy. Are this Government going to continue with that promise? If so, has the Secretary of State considered including cheapest-tariff information on monthly bills? An annual statement discriminates against active switchers.

Chris Huhne Portrait Chris Huhne
- Hansard - - - Excerpts

I am grateful to my hon. Friend for that question. He is absolutely right; one of the most powerful instruments in the toolbox is the unleashing of competition as effectively as possible. Competition is ineffective if there is not a clear commitment to information and understanding on the part of consumers. We will bring forward proposals in the energy Bill later this year to make sure that consumers are properly informed. We will take account of the time scale that my hon. Friend has proposed.
